Output 63ebd7366798f05914652645153750def10b1638cc856f29f80820477f961531:3

value
261761098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f135c353911cb83f362729c4e232ec4e43e979e6 OP_EQUAL
address
MVtZVBNW3QnhzTpJybnq7cz5ZREFQYU5BE
transaction
63ebd7366798f05914652645153750def10b1638cc856f29f80820477f961531
spent
true